Deadly Impact

Deadly Impact

Year: 2010

Runtime: 96 mins

Language: English

Director: Robert Kurtzman

DramaThrillerAction

Hard‑nosed cop Thomas Armstrong (Flanery) sees his world upended after becoming the helpless target of a mastermind killer. After a brief hiatus, he rejoins the force, this time with the FBI, driven by revenge and a determination to stop the murderer. The assassin returns, threatening not just Armstrong but the entire city.

Time period

The events unfold in contemporary times, beginning on Christmas Eve and stretching to the eight years that follow. Modern surveillance, security systems, and police procedures shape the investigation and the cat-and-mouse dynamics throughout the film.

Location

Mexico, Albuquerque, Southwestern United States

The story shifts between Tom's quiet life in Mexico and the urban crime scenes of the Southwestern United States, including Albuquerque. Key events unfold in hotel lobbies, basements, and dimly lit streets, underscoring a tense, isolated environment on Christmas Eve. The setting emphasizes a bleak, high-stakes chase where geography amplifies danger and pursuit.

Tom Armstrong (Sean Patrick Flanery)

A brilliant detective who retires to Mexico after the death of his wife. He is highly capable, emotionally guarded, and driven by a desire for closure and personal justice. His history with the Lion pulls him into a dangerous, morally gray pursuit that jeopardizes his own safety and moral code.

David Kaplow (Joe Pantoliano)

An international hit-man known as The Lion, a master strategist who manipulates people and events from the shadows. He relishes control and uses surveillance to torment Tom, turning every move into a treacherous game. His true identity becomes the key lever in the narrative’s escalating conflict.

🕵️ Revenge

Tom's confrontation with Kaplow triggers a personal vendetta that drives his actions. The Lion orchestrates a deadly game designed to torment Tom for past failures, forcing morally gray choices. The pursuit asks whether vengeance can ever heal or simply perpetuate violence.

💔 Grief

Kelly's death leaves Tom emotionally scarred and drives his quest for closure. Grief distorts decision-making and strains relationships, shaping Tom's distrust of others and his willingness to bend rules. The film centers on how loss reshapes a life and fuels a dangerous resolve.

🎭 Deception

Kaplow employs disguises, misdirection, and psychological manipulation to outwit Tom and the FBI. The cat-and-mouse dynamic keeps allies and foes uncertain, highlighting how truth can be manipulated by those who control information. Identity and perception become weapons in the chase.

💥 Power & Consequences

Kaplow's pursuit of domination through fear and ransom exposes how a mastermind can destabilize institutions and lives. Each explosive act cascades into further losses, forcing characters to grapple with the moral ramifications of wielding power at any cost. The narrative culminates in a reckoning for those who chase control.
